Hebrew · H1819

דָּמָה

To compare ; by implication, to resemble , liken , consider

How does the BSB render H1819?

The BSB source-word alignment has 30 aligned rows for this entry. Common renderings include is like (4), and be like (2), will you liken Me (2), can be compared (1), can I compare you (1).

Where does דָּמָה (dāmāh) appear in Scripture?

The source-word alignment first shows this entry at Numbers 33:56. Its strongest book concentrations include Isaiah (8), Ezekiel (5), Psalms (5), Song Of Solomon (5).
